Profile
Toyota (NYSE:TM), the world's top automaker and creator of the Prius and the Mirai fuel cell vehicle, is committed to building vehicles for the way people live through our Toyota, Lexus and Scion brands. Over the past 50 years, we've built more than 30 million cars and trucks in North America, where we operate 14 manufacturing plants and directly employ more than 44,000 people. Our 1,800 North American dealerships sold more than 2.8 million cars and trucks in 2015 - and about 80 percent of all Toyota vehicles sold over the past 20 years are still on the road today.

Ilika

Ilika plc, a UK-based company specializing in solid-state battery technology, has evolved significantly since its inception in 2004. Founded as a spin-out from the University of Southampton, Ilika initially focused on combinatorial materials development, leveraging high-throughput techniques to rapidly discover and optimize new materials. This approach gained attention from major corporations, including Toyota, which partnered with Ilika in 2008 to develop safer and more efficient battery materials for electric vehicles (EVs).

Stellantis Exits the Fuel Cell Vehicle Market: Is it Over for FCEVs?

Major automotive group Stellantis has officially discontinued its hydrogen fuel cell technology development program. This also means that its hydrogen-powered Pro One vehicles will no longer commence serial production this year. According to IDTechEx's analysis, light commercial vehicles were never a good value proposition for fuel cell electric vehicle (FCEV) technology, but is this the start of the fall for FCEVs globally? In this article, IDTechEx investigates the developments in the first half of this year in the FCEV industry.
